Firefox 9.01 is out. I have updated Puppies 431 and 525 via the Help-Check for Updates link. All seems well so far. No errors when launched from terminal. I might add that this is an update from FF 8.01 installed using Tman's PET found here:
http://murga-linux.com/puppy/viewtopic.php?t=72177
I also had previously applied the libnss3.so fix mentioned in the above referenced forum post. I do not know yet how to create PETS, or I would make a FF9.01 PET for the community. However updating from FF 8.01 is working really good for me.
